
Five friends explore The Devil's Mouth cave system in Thailand for one last adventure before life in the real world begins. But they soon discover that something is hunting them under the water... fast, silent, and deadly. In the suffocating darkness, trust erodes, panic spreads and every wrong turn becomes a fight for survival.








It's quite clever to put a shark movie in a dark cave. It does save a lot on the effect budget when you don't have to show the main antagonist with any degree of clarity. The characters are fun enough, even though they aren't very engaging, and they all get picked off one by one by a very angry fish just doing fish things. What I did like about this is that the fish isn't actually malicious or supernatural or vindictive, it just does fish things and that's pretty cool. For a cave movie this doesn't rate very high and as a shark movie, it doesn't rate much higher. It isn't a bad movie, but it isn't really all that special.
